But getting into business school can be a daunting prospect. You need to be a top-notch applicant with a great GPA, excellent test scores, and a compelling story to tell. But if you’re determined to attend business school, you can make it happen. Here are the 10 essential steps you need to take to get into business school:
1. Research Business Schools
The first step to getting into business school is to research the schools you’re interested in. Take the time to look into the programs and make sure they align with your career goals. Be sure to read about the school’s curriculum and what kind of experience it provides.
2. Prepare Your Application
Once you’ve identified the schools you want to apply to, it’s time to start preparing your application. Gather your transcripts, test scores, and resume. You’ll also need to write essays, so take the time to make sure they’re well-written and tailored to the schools you’re applying to.
3. Take the GMAT or GRE
The GMAT or GRE is a standardized test that many business schools require. You’ll need to take the exam and get a good score to be considered for admission. Make sure to allow yourself enough time to prepare for the test and take practice exams.
4. Get Recommendations
Many business schools require letters of recommendation from professional contacts or former professors. Make sure you give your recommenders plenty of time to write a strong letter.
5. Network
Once you’ve submitted your application, you should start networking. Reach out to alumni from the schools you’re interested in and talk to them about their experiences. You should also attend career fairs and other events to make connections with recruiters.
6. Interview
Many business school programs require an interview. Make sure you prepare for your interview by researching the school and learning about the topics that will likely be discussed.
7. Follow Up
After you’ve submitted your application, interviewed, and attended events, make sure to follow up with the admissions team. Keep them updated on any new developments or accomplishments that may strengthen your application.
8. Practice Patience
The admissions process can be a long one. Make sure you practice patience and don’t be discouraged if it takes a while to hear back from the schools you applied to.
9. Reapply
If you don’t get accepted to your dream school, don’t give up. You can reapply the following year if you’re still determined to attend. This time, focus on improving your application and making it as strong as possible.
10. Celebrate
Finally, once you’ve been accepted to a business school, it’s time to celebrate! Enjoy this accomplishment and start planning for a successful future.
